WebVandaag · Preheat oven to 350°F. Using sharp knife, cut salmon into 6 oz. pieces and season with salt and pepper. Heat oil in heavy nonstick skillet over medium-high heat until it shimmers. Place salmon pieces skin-side down and cook until golden brown, about 4 minutes. Transfer pan to preheated oven and continue cooking for 4 to 6 minutes, until … Web27 jan. 2024 · Pan-sear the salmon in a little oil in a non-stick skillet until it’s cooked to your taste. Season the salmon filets with salt and black pepper to taste.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the salmon filets and cook for 4-5 minutes per side until golden brown and cooked through.
